1. ACE Mentor Program. Started in 1994, the ACE Mentor Program supports high school students in their pursuit of careers in architecture, construction, and engineering. And each year we aim to grow our reach and empower ...Mentor training should last at least two hours, and it should be offered as an in-person experience. It should also occur prior to matching mentors and mentees. A promising best practice is to have mentor training last six hours or more. Curriculum. At The Mount Rogers Community Services Board, mentoring provides supervision, support, and companionship for youth who can benefit from time with an appropriate adult role model. Mentoring is offered one on one and as a group experience to address the specific needs of each youth served.
